    Understanding the Process of Egg Donation in Australia

    Scott BolandBy Scott BolandJanuary 24, 2024No Comments4 Mins Read

    Using an egg donation to realise your dream of being a parent isn’t the easiest way. However, if you arrive at this option for you and your partner to get pregnant, you must understand the egg donation process in Australia. 

    Egg donation in Australia is challenging because paying donors for their egg donation is illegal. Finding someone happy to donate her eggs and provide the chance to build your family for you can be complicated. Some fertility centres have partnerships with international donor banks, which could solve your problem if you can’t find a donor yourself.     Egg donor

    Egg donors will be offering services without monetary compensation. For this, they must be selfless and understanding. There is no other requirement to be an egg donor. However, it would be best to process a general exam checking genetic, blood, and psychological backgrounds. You can decide to ask friends or family, or you may be more at ease to choose a stranger from a door bank. This choice is intimate, and only you and your partner can make it. 

    Egg donation benefit

    On your way to get pregnant, you have encountered difficulty, maybe because your eggs were not viable or your ovarian reserve was too low. Women with egg problems will likely be directed to egg donation to give them a chance to get pregnant and carry their child. Even if eggs aren’t viable,  the rest of their reproductive system may still be able to carry a baby to term. It is luck to still grow life inside their uterus and bond with their child. 

    Egg donation process in Australia step-by-step 

    1. Schedule an appointment with your fertility specialist for you and your partner and your egg donor if you already have one. 
    2. The medical team will do a fertility test to ensure the proper use of egg donation. The potential donor could be tested to understand their genetic, blood and psychological states. 
    3. Meet with your fertility specialist to elaborate on a fertility plan, and discuss all options, steps, and answer your questions before starting any procedures. 
    4. All parties must conduct a counselling session with an in-house counsellor per Australian legal requirements. Egg donors and receivers will get detailed information about the process, legal aspects and potential emotional implications.
    5. All pre-fertility testing and legal requirements are now met so the donor can begin their egg donation cycle. It means they will be in contact with the fertility clinic of their receiver and must get an appointment on the first day of their menstrual cycle. Treatment and monitoring will be planned for them so the egg donation goes smoothly. 
    6. After a successful egg extraction from the donor, eggs can be fertilised and frozen or only frozen, depending on the first agreement made by the patients. 
    7. The couple will process egg implantation at the right time of the carrier’s cycle.

    If you are receiving eggs from a donor bank, steps 1,2,3 and 4 remain the same, and then: 

    1. The patient will have access to donor banks and can choose their donor and notify the donor coordinator to formalise the purchase and shipping of eggs. 
    2. The donor coordinator and embryologists receive eggs, discuss fertilisation and freeze and follow the plan as agreed. 
    3. The couple processes the embryo transfer cycle when ready. 

    Egg donations in Australia are subject to different laws and regulations in each state. In NSW, you must register information about donors and children born from the donation in the Health Department Central Register. Once the child conceived using donated gametes turns 18, they can access certain information on the Register.
